What is Google AdSense?
Google AdSense is a program run by Google that allows website owners to earn money by displaying ads on their sites. Here’s how it works:
- Sign Up: Website owners sign up for AdSense and get approved by Google.
- Place Ads: After approval, they can place ads on their website. These ads are usually in the form of text, images, or videos.
- Earn Money: Website owners earn money whenever visitors view or click on these ads.
Benefits:
- Easy Setup: Simple to set up and integrate into your website.
- Relevant Ads: Google shows ads relevant to your site’s content, increasing the likelihood of clicks.
- No Selling: You don't need to sell anything; just provide space for ads.
What is Google AdWords?
Google AdWords (now known as Google Ads) is an online advertising platform developed by Google where businesses can create ads to display on Google’s network. Here’s the basic idea:
- Create Ads: Businesses create ads and choose keywords related to their products or services.
- Set Budget: They set a budget for how much they’re willing to pay per click (CPC) or per thousand impressions (CPM).
- Target Audience: Ads are targeted based on keywords, location, demographics, and more.
- Run Ads: Ads appear on Google search results, websites, YouTube, and other partner sites.
- Pay for Performance: Businesses only pay when someone clicks on their ad or views it, depending on the chosen payment model.
Benefits:
- Targeted Advertising: Reach potential customers actively searching for your products or services.
- Control Budget: Set your own budget and adjust it as needed.
- Measurable Results: Track performance and adjust campaigns for better results.
Google Ads Services
Google Ads services include a variety of tools and features designed to help businesses succeed with online advertising. Here are some key components:
- Search Ads: These ads appear in Google search results when users search for specific keywords.
- Display Ads: These are visual ads that appear on Google’s partner websites.
- Video Ads: Ads that play on YouTube and other video platforms.
- Shopping Ads: Ads that feature products, including images and prices, and appear in Google Shopping.
- App Ads: Promote your app across Google’s network, including Google Play and YouTube.
- Smart Campaigns: Simplified campaigns that use automation to optimize ad performance.
- Remarketing: Target people who have previously visited your website with tailored ads.
Benefits:
- Diverse Ad Formats: Reach your audience with different types of ads.
- Automation Tools: Use AI to optimize your campaigns.
- Wide Reach: Access a large network of potential customers.
How They Work Together
- AdSense and AdWords/Google Ads: AdSense is for publishers who want to earn from their content, while AdWords (Google Ads) is for advertisers who want to promote their products or services. Together, they form a powerful ecosystem where advertisers pay Google to place ads, and Google pays publishers to host these ads.
